EntityDesignerBuildProvider Класс

Определение

Извлекает части, соответствующие модели и сопоставлению, из EDMX-файлов в каталоге App_Code веб-сайта ASP.NET и внедряет их в виде ресурсов в сборку, которая динамически компилируется средой выполнения ASP.NET.

public ref class EntityDesignerBuildProvider : System::Web::Compilation::BuildProvider
public class EntityDesignerBuildProvider : System.Web.Compilation.BuildProvider
type EntityDesignerBuildProvider = class
    inherit BuildProvider
Public Class EntityDesignerBuildProvider
Inherits BuildProvider
Наследование
EntityDesignerBuildProvider

Конструкторы

EntityDesignerBuildProvider()

Инициализирует новый экземпляр класса EntityDesignerBuildProvider.

Свойства

CodeCompilerType

Представляет тип компилятора, используемый поставщиком построения для создания исходного кода для пользовательского типа файлов.

(Унаследовано от BuildProvider)
ReferencedAssemblies

Представляет сборки для компиляции с исходным кодом, созданным поставщиком построения.

(Унаследовано от BuildProvider)
VirtualPath

Представляет файл, который необходимо построить с помощью данной реализации поставщика построения.

(Унаследовано от BuildProvider)
VirtualPathDependencies

Представляет коллекцию виртуальных путей, которые должны быть построены перед тем, как поставщик построения сможет создать код.

(Унаследовано от BuildProvider)

Методы

Equals(Object)

Определяет, равен ли указанный объект текущему объекту.

(Унаследовано от Object)
GenerateCode(AssemblyBuilder)

Создает код на C# или Visual Basic в зависимости от модели и сопоставления в EDMX-файле.

GetCodeCompileUnit(IDictionary)

Представляет контейнер для созданного графа CodeDOM.

(Унаследовано от BuildProvider)
GetCustomString(CompilerResults)

Создает строку, которая должна быть сохранена в скомпилированной сборке.

(Унаследовано от BuildProvider)
GetDefaultCompilerType()

Возвращает параметры компилятора для языка приложения по умолчанию.

(Унаследовано от BuildProvider)
GetDefaultCompilerTypeForLanguage(String)

Возвращает параметры компилятора для поставщика построения, исходя из заданного языка.

(Унаследовано от BuildProvider)
GetGeneratedType(CompilerResults)

Возвращает тип, сформированный поставщиком построения на основе виртуального пути.

(Унаследовано от BuildProvider)
GetHashCode()

Служит хэш-функцией по умолчанию.

(Унаследовано от Object)
GetResultFlags(CompilerResults)

Передает инструкции по построению проекта компилятору ASP.NET.

GetType()

Возвращает объект Type для текущего экземпляра.

(Унаследовано от Object)
MemberwiseClone()

Создает неполную копию текущего объекта Object.

(Унаследовано от Object)
OpenReader()

Открывает средство чтения текста для считывания данных из виртуального пути к текущему объекту поставщика построения.

(Унаследовано от BuildProvider)
OpenReader(String)

Открывает средство чтения текста для считывания данных из заданного виртуального пути.

(Унаследовано от BuildProvider)
OpenStream()

Открывает поток для считывания данных из виртуального пути к текущему объекту поставщика построения.

(Унаследовано от BuildProvider)
OpenStream(String)

Открывает поток для считывания данных из заданного виртуального пути.

(Унаследовано от BuildProvider)
ProcessCompileErrors(CompilerResults)

При переопределении в производном классе позволяет просматривать сообщения об ошибках компилятора, чтобы их можно было изменить для предоставления более подробной информации.

(Унаследовано от BuildProvider)
ToString()

Возвращает строку, представляющую текущий объект.

(Унаследовано от Object)

Применяется к